How they compare

Aruba currently reports 8.31 kt against 6.2 kt in Saint Kitts and Nevis, a difference of 2.11 kt.

That makes Aruba's figure about 1.3 times Saint Kitts and Nevis's.

The two have swapped places 1 time across 34 shared years of data; in 1990 it was Saint Kitts and Nevis ahead.

Aruba ranks 187th and Saint Kitts and Nevis ranks 189th of 222 countries.

Across the 4 decades both report, Aruba averaged higher in 2 and Saint Kitts and Nevis in 2.

Head to head by decade

Decade Aruba Saint Kitts and Nevis Difference Ahead
1990s 5.09 kt 9.9 kt 4.81 kt Saint Kitts and Nevis
2000s 5.94 kt 8.46 kt 2.52 kt Saint Kitts and Nevis
2010s 7.06 kt 5.64 kt 1.42 kt Aruba
2020s 7.78 kt 5.69 kt 2.09 kt Aruba

Averages of every year both report within each decade.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
